 ROSE HIP OIL (Rosa affinis rubiginosa) The cosmetic characteristics of this fine oil derive from the high content of essential fatty acids which are well known for their stimulating and healing properties in the skin’s physiological processes given that they encourage biosynthesis of the prostaglandin. In fact this product’s traditional properties are the ability to combat and/or reduce wrinkles. Therefore it is not cosmetic oil used solely for traditional moisturising/skin protection purposes, but is also an authentic regenerator which is ideal for treating wounds, ulcers and abrasions as well as being good for treating fragile, dull nails.

Following extensive research carried in Europe and the USA, it is considered a genuine “cell regenerator”. The following is a summary of Rose Hip oil’s properties:Its use consists in simply massaging the pure oil into the area to be treated for 3 to 4 minutes until completely absorbed.
Rose hip oil is obtained by pressing the seeds of the Rosa Affinis Rubiginosa plant which grows in South America in the Chilean Andes.
